Recognizing Common Health Issues

How can you quickly identify typical health issues impacting your feline buddy?

Being watchful about your cat's health is vital. Keep an eye out for signs such as modifications in cravings, weight loss or gain, lethargy, throwing up, diarrhea, coughing, sneezing, or changes in litter box habits.

Oral concerns like halitosis, swollen gums, or difficulty eating can also suggest underlying illness. Skin and coat issues such as extreme itching, hair loss, or swellings should not be neglected.

Frequently checking your feline's eyes, ears, and nose for any discharge or irregularities is necessary. Additionally, behavioral changes like increased hostility, concealing, or excessive meowing can signal pain.

If you notice any of these symptoms, it's crucial to consult your vet quickly. Early detection and treatment of common health concerns can significantly enhance your cat's quality of life.

Understanding Cat Body Language

Understanding cat body movement plays a crucial function in understanding your feline buddy's feelings and intents. Observing your feline's body language can supply valuable insights into how they're feeling and what they might require. Here are 5 key body language cues to keep an eye out for:

- ** Tail Position **: A cat's tail can indicate their state of mind. A relaxed tail normally suggests they're content, while an erect or puffed-up tail might indicate agitation.

- ** Ear Movements **: Cats often move their ears to express their emotions. Forward-facing ears recommend interest or happiness, while flattened ears might indicate fear or aggression.

- ** Purring **: While commonly connected with contentment, felines can also purr when they're stressed or in discomfort. It's important to consider the context in which your feline is purring.

- ** Eye Contact **: Direct eye contact can be a sign of trust and affection, but extended looking might be viewed as a obstacle or risk by your cat.

- ** Body Posture **: A unwinded and open body posture indicates convenience, whereas a tense or bent stance might suggest fear or defensiveness.

Everything About Cat Vaccinations

Understanding the significance of cat vaccinations is crucial for securing your feline companion's health and wellness. Vaccinations assist protect your feline from possibly fatal diseases such as rabies, feline leukemia, and distemper. It's vital to follow a vaccination schedule suggested by your veterinarian to guarantee your cat's resistance remains strong. Kittens typically receive a series of vaccinations beginning at around 8 weeks of age, with booster shots needed throughout their lives.

Common vaccines for felines include the FVRCP vaccine, which safeguards against feline viral rhinotracheitis, calicivirus, and panleukopenia. The rabies vaccine is likewise essential, not only for your feline's health but likewise because it may be needed by law in many areas. In addition, the feline leukemia vaccine is suggested, especially for cats that invest time outdoors or live with other felines.

Regular vaccinations are a essential part of your cat's general health strategy, ensuring they lead a healthy and delighted life. Consult your veterinarian to identify the very best vaccination protocol for your feline friend.
